Embodiment 3

[0075] In order to meet the requirements for the disassembly of the rotary tiller tooth 3022, the following improvements are made on the basis of Embodiment 1:

[0076] see Figure 18 As shown, wherein, one end of the rotary cultivating tooth 3022 is fixedly connected with a connection seat 30221, the side wall surface of the connection seat 30221 is provided with a groove 30222, and the side wall surface of the groove 30222 is provided with a mounting hole 30212, and the connecting arm 30211 is installed in the concave hole through a bolt 30223. In the groove 30222, the connecting arm 30211 is inserted into the groove 30222, and is threadedly connected with the mounting hole 30212 through the bolt 30223, so that the rotary tiller 3022 can be installed on the connecting arm 30211, which is convenient for the separate removal or replacement of the rotary tiller 3022 .

Abstract

The invention relates to the technical field of cultivators, in particular to a width-adjustable field-ridge spacing cultivator. The width-adjustable field-ridge spacing cultivator comprises a rotary tillage machine frame and a rotary tillage mechanism installed on the rotary tillage machine frame, the rotary tillage mechanism comprises a rotary tillage shaft, a driven gear is installed at the center of the surface of the side wall of the rotary tillage shaft in a nested mode, fixed cutters are symmetrically arranged on the two sides of the driven gear, and threaded walls with opposite thread directions are symmetrically arranged on the side wall of a lead screw with the driven gear as the center; a lead screw nut is connected to the threaded walls in a threaded mode, connecting rods are arranged on the periphery of the side wall of the lead screw nut in an annular array mode, a tool apron is arranged on a movable cutter, and the movable cutter is matched with the lead screw through the lead screw nut to move left and right along an adjusting groove; and the spacing adjustment between the movable cutter and the fixed cutter is achieved, the requirement for field ridge spacing adjustment is met, further, the moving range of the movable cutter can be effectively limited through the adjusting groove, and the safety of the movable cutter is effectively improved.

Description

technical field [0001] The invention relates to the technical field of cultivating machines, in particular to a field cultivating machine with adjustable width between ridges. Background technique [0002] The tiller is a common tool for agricultural land. In addition to plowing the land, the tiller can also perform ridging work for the crops that need to be ridden. [0003] The distance between the rotary tilling knives of the existing tillage machinery is fixed, and the distance between the ridges cannot be adjusted according to the farming needs. Different types of rotary tilling knives are required for different cultivated lands, which greatly increases the cost of farming. Therefore, the purpose of the present invention is to A cultivator with adjustable width between ridges is developed to solve the problem that the existing tillage machines cannot adjust the distance between ridges according to farming requirements.
